Popular Items Used as Creative Stash Spots

In the world of secure storage disguised as everyday consumer goods, creativity is key. People often turn to innovative ways to hide their belongings, leveraging common items that blend seamlessly into their surroundings. Popular choices include books, with hollowed-out pages or hidden compartments, and even kitchen appliances like coffee makers or toasters, which can conceal cash, passwords, or other sensitive materials.

Another clever approach is the use of stash boxes camouflaged as products we use daily. For instance, a fake rock that splits open to reveal a secret compartment, or a replica of common household items like candles or plant pots, designed with hidden storage spaces. These cleverly disguised stash boxes offer a unique solution for those seeking discreet and creative means of safekeeping their valuables.

Challenges and Considerations for Effective Camouflage

Securing sensitive items in a way that remains undetected presents significant challenges, especially when aiming to disguise storage as everyday consumer goods. The primary consideration is achieving an authentic look and feel that seamlessly integrates with its surroundings, making it difficult for untrained eyes to identify. This requires an in-depth understanding of the target audience’s behavior, preferences, and common household items they might own. For instance, a stash box designed to resemble a popular brand of cereal or a stylish coffee mug could face challenges if not crafted with meticulous detail, potentially raising suspicion among consumers.

Additionally, the size and shape of the concealed storage must be carefully chosen to match the intended item accurately. Poorly executed camouflage, such as an overly large container disguised as a book, might draw attention and defeat the purpose. Effective concealment also involves considering various environments, from busy urban homes with limited space to remote rural retreats. Adapting the design and material choices accordingly ensures that the stash box can blend in naturally across diverse settings, making it a versatile solution for secure storage disguised as consumer goods.
